So I tried to get my waitlist JFK - FRA cleared 14 days prior to departure for 85,000 business advantage - despite a number of calls, didnt happen.
I checked everyday to see if their "cheap" business class fare would open up (~$2400), didnt happen.

So I ended up booking a premium economy ticket JFK - FRA for $1100 (using AMEX portal and getting $300 back on the AMEX promotion).
Then 72 hours before departure I get an email inviting me to upgrade. I check and its $269 to upgrade to J (from PE). I jumped on it.

Flight is this week. Honestly a great deal for a business class seat when all the flights across all airlines are mostly sold out.

If you have a US based AMEX Platinum card and book a ticket through the AMEX travel portal, you get a discount off the regular ticket price for certain carriers in a premium cabin. So a $1700 PE ticket might show up for $1400. In addition, AMEX platinum was running a targeted promotion that if you spend $1000 or more on certain carriers on premium cabins, they'll give you a $300 statement credit.

I was honestly surprised at the upgrade offer amount given there were maybe 7 seats left in the business cabin 72 hours out. I did purchase an extra legroom seat in PE during booking for $100 (which of course I didnt get back when I did the upgrade offer) so not sure if that factored into the upgrade offer amount or not.

Given an offer of 51,000JPY (about 378USD) to upgrade Y to PE on SQ12 from NRT to LAX on 20 June. As it was originally a saver mileage award booking I felt it was a good value and took it. Its now booked in P class - wondering if Ill now earn miles for the flight 🤔 Not really expecting any but Im just pleasantly surprised that SQ allows paid upgrades to mileage bookings 👍🏻

Terms are clear: no miles when upgrading a mileage ticket. IT has no glitches: I was on a Business Standard redemption that books into D and following the upgrade I was in A. No miles.
